Embodiment 1
[0058] Step 1. Place the egg vertically, identify the cavity area on the top of the egg, calculate the burnt track on the egg according to the cavity area, and obtain the height of the burnt track;
[0059] Step 2, burning out an etching track with a certain depth along the burning track on the egg;
[0060] Step 3, tilting the etched egg at a certain angle;
[0061] Step 4, absorbing the eggshell to be removed on the upper part of the etching track, and tapping the eggshell to be removed, so that the upper and lower parts of the egg are cracked along the etching track;
[0062] Step 5. Remove the eggshell on the top of the egg, reset it, and wait for the next shelling cycle;
[0063] Wherein, a negative pressure is provided during the knocking process to guide and collect debris generated on the etching track.

Embodiment 2
[0090] The present invention provides a kind of laser engraving and shelling process of automatic egg and egg with chicken embryo, now will describe the embodiment that is used for implementing a kind of automatic egg of the present invention and the egg laser engraving and shelling equipment that has chicken embryo , The equipment includes an egg tray 1 that can hold eggs, a visual inspection unit, a laser etching unit, a shell knocking and shelling unit, and a broken shell collection box 11, etc.
[0091] The egg tray 1 is a hollow structure with an open upper end. When an egg is placed in the egg tray 1, the upper part of the egg is exposed from the opening at the upper end of the egg tray 1. The exposed end includes the eggshell part that needs to be removed, that is, the exposed The end is the working part in the laser burning and shelling work. Abstract
The invention discloses an automatic egg shelling method and device. The method includes: identifying the cavity range of the egg to be shelled; Crack with consistent hole trajectory; separates cavity eggshell parts. The force-bearing structure of the egg is destroyed by the etched opening track, and when the egg shell of the cavity part is knocked, the egg shell of the cavity part can be easily knocked off without affecting the egg with the chicken embryo part. shell. Compared with the traditional wall breaking and shelling process, the automatic egg shelling provided by the embodiment of the present invention has higher production efficiency, better quality stability, and reduces the quality and labor costs in the vaccine manufacturing process.
Description
technical field [0001] The invention relates to the technical field of automation, in particular to an automatic egg shelling method and device. Background technique [0002] With the gradual development of the biopharmaceutical and vaccine industries, the public and society have gradually paid more attention to the quality and effectiveness of vaccines, and the automation transformation of the vaccine industry is also steadily advancing. [0003] Eggs are the sterile bioreactors used by most vaccine manufacturers. The technological transformation and automation transformation of the egg breaking and shelling process with chicken embryos has become the primary goal of various vaccine companies to improve vaccine quality and reduce production costs.
